I want to prime a 19L keg with only 12L of IPA in it - going for around 2-2.5 volumes.
Everyone says "use half the sugar what you would for bottling" but isn't this due to the keg having no headspace?
I'll have 7L of headspace.
Should I use the same amount of priming sugar as I would to prime the equivalent volume of bottles? Or perhaps even more?
Made too much beer so this keg needs to sit around at room temp for a week or two, and I'd rather it did so fermenting ... and ready to drink.
